Netanyahu’s wife trapped in a beauty salon
In the past eight weeks, hundreds of thousands of Israeli citizens have taken to the streets to protest against the proposed judicial reforms.
While the judicial reforms have been approved by the Israeli parliament, the protest movement continues to disrupt the daily life of the people.
During the protests, streets, highways, and train stations are blocked by demonstrators, causing heavy traffic congestion.
On the evening of Thursday, March 1st, after a customer of a women’s beauty salon in Tel Aviv posted a selfie with Sara Netanyahu, the wife of the Israeli Prime Minister, hundreds of protesters gathered outside the salon, chanting slogans of shame.
